Barre, VT at a glance

Barre is the granite capital of the world, with a rich quarrying heritage that has shaped the city's character and architecture. The housing market is among Vermont's most affordable, offering solid value for buyers seeking central Vermont living near Montpelier. The city's stock of Victorian and early 20th-century homes provides character options at accessible price points.

Barre's proximity to Montpelier (the state capital, just 7 miles away) means residents can access government employment and the capital's amenities while enjoying lower housing costs. The local economy includes healthcare at Central Vermont Medical Center, granite industry operations, and growing artisan businesses in the revitalizing downtown.

How Vermont shapes this market

Vermont's real estate market occupies a unique position in the national landscape, combining a fiercely limited housing supply with surging demand from remote workers and lifestyle buyers drawn to the state's natural beauty, progressive culture, and four-season recreation. The pandemic-era migration wave brought lasting change to Vermont's housing dynamics, and inventory has remained persistently tight across virtually every submarket. Burlington and its surrounding communities command the highest prices, but even rural towns have seen dramatic appreciation.

The Burlington-South Burlington metro consistently ranks as one of the tightest housing markets in the Northeast, with median prices reflecting the area's strong employment base in healthcare (UVM Medical Center), education, and technology. Chittenden County dominates the state's transaction volume, but Addison, Washington, and Windham counties have all seen elevated buyer interest from those willing to trade proximity to Burlington for more land and lower price points. Seasonal properties around Lake Champlain and in ski-adjacent towns near Stowe, Killington, and Sugarbush add another dimension to the market.

Vermont's strict Act 250 land-use regulations and limited developable land constrain new construction, which has kept inventory chronically low and supported sustained price appreciation. The state's small population and tight-knit community dynamics mean that off-market deals and local connections play a larger role here than in most states. Partnering with an experienced Vermont real estate agent who understands zoning, septic requirements, and seasonal market rhythms is essential for success.
